在html中使用文件标签时是否有大小限制?

时间:2011-11-07 06:55:50

标签: html file file-upload

在html中使用file属性上传文件时是否存在任何限制(稍后在php中移动move_uploaded_file()以传输它们)?明显有些文件大小无法正常工作,但iv听说某处有2mb的大小限制。这是真的吗?

3 个答案:

答案 0 :(得分:2)

文件上传大小通常不受客户端的限制,即使有一些客户端会忽略这一点。服务器端实现在大多数情况下控制文件大小限制。因此,在php的情况下,这由post_max_size文件的php.ini值控制。因此技术上没有限制(因为您可以将其设置为任何值)。

答案 1 :(得分:0)

是的,这在php 2M中是正确的,如果你想扩展它,那就是deafult文件上传限制 转到php.ini文件并更改

upload_max_filesize = 2M

upload_max_filesize = nM

n可以是您要求的限制数量。

参考:core php.ini directives

答案 2 :(得分:0)

  

是。   虽然PHP提供了一个非常通用且用户友好的界面来处理文件上传,但默认安装不适合处理超过2兆字节的文件。

但您可以使用

更改它
  

的php.ini

文件高达25MB

您可以调用phpinfo()函数来查找php.ini文件的位置,它还会告诉您我们需要修改的以下设置的当前值

  • file_uploads
  • 的upload_max_filesize